Dr. Geri Gay
Chair of Communication, Cornell University

Dr. Geri Gay is the Kenneth J. Bissett Professor and Chair of Communication at Cornell University and a Stephen H. Weiss Presidential Fellow. She is also a member of the Faculty of Computer and Information Science and the director of the Human Computer Interaction Lab at Cornell University. She is co-directing the Institute of Social Sciences theme project on social networks and networking. Her research focuses on social and technical issues in the design of interactive communication technologies. Specifically, she is interested in social navigation, affective computing, social networking, mobile computing, and design theory. She receives funding from the National Science Foundation (NSF), NASA, Microsoft, Google, and the Institute of Museum and Library Services (IMLS).
